freepeople性欧美熟妇, 色戒完整版无删减158分钟hd, 无码精品国产vα在线观看DVD, 丰满少妇伦精品无码专区在线观看,艾栗栗与纹身男宾馆3p50分钟,国产AV片在线观看,黑人与美女高潮,18岁女RAPPERDISSSUBS,国产手机在机看影片

正文內(nèi)容

北方工業(yè)大學(xué)-計(jì)算機(jī)操作系統(tǒng)-作業(yè)總復(fù)習(xí)答案(專業(yè)版)

  

【正文】 什么是陷阱?什么是軟中斷?試述中斷、陷阱和軟中斷之間異同。它的缺點(diǎn)是:由于數(shù)據(jù)緩沖寄存器比較小,如果中斷次數(shù)較多,仍然占用了大量CPU時(shí)間;在外圍設(shè)備較多時(shí),由于中斷次數(shù)的急劇增加,可能造成CPU無(wú)法響應(yīng)中斷而出現(xiàn)中斷丟失的現(xiàn)象;如果外圍設(shè)備速度比較快,可能會(huì)出現(xiàn)CPU來(lái)不及從數(shù)據(jù)緩沖寄存器中取走數(shù)據(jù)而丟失數(shù)據(jù)的情況。 第2層符號(hào)文件系統(tǒng)層,把第l層提供的用戶文件名轉(zhuǎn)化成系統(tǒng)內(nèi)部的唯一標(biāo)識(shí)符fd。有3種不同的空閑塊管理方法。在物理系統(tǒng)中,為了防止抖動(dòng)的產(chǎn)生,在進(jìn)行淘汰或置換時(shí),一般總是把缺頁(yè)進(jìn)程鎖住,不讓其換出,從而防止抖動(dòng)發(fā)生。段式管理則是將程序按照內(nèi)容或過(guò)程(函數(shù))關(guān)系分成段,每段擁有自己的名字一個(gè)用戶作業(yè)或進(jìn)程所包含的段對(duì)應(yīng)于一個(gè)二維線性虛擬空間,也就是一個(gè)二維虛擬存儲(chǔ)器。輪轉(zhuǎn)法循環(huán)換出內(nèi)存可用區(qū)一個(gè)可以被換出的頁(yè),無(wú)論該頁(yè)是剛被換進(jìn)或已經(jīng)換進(jìn)內(nèi)存很長(zhǎng)時(shí)間。(2)從回收過(guò)程來(lái)看,最先適應(yīng)法也是最佳,因?yàn)樽罴堰m應(yīng)法和最壞適應(yīng)法都必須重新調(diào)整空閑區(qū)的位置。(5)實(shí)現(xiàn)內(nèi)存信息的共享與保護(hù)。對(duì)于分時(shí)系統(tǒng),除了要保證系統(tǒng)吞吐量大、資源利用率高之外,還應(yīng)保證用戶能夠容忍的響應(yīng)時(shí)間。(2)交換調(diào)度:又稱中級(jí)調(diào)度。以線程為單位進(jìn)行處理機(jī)切換和調(diào)度時(shí),由于不發(fā)生資源變化,特別是地址空間的變化,處理機(jī)切換的時(shí)間較短,從而處理機(jī)效率也較高。 eat。條件: (1)只有拿到兩支筷子時(shí),哲學(xué)家才能吃飯。 }}else{ while((p3=fork())==1)。pipe(fd)。而進(jìn)程的概念則用在幾乎所有的多道程序系統(tǒng)中。這話對(duì)所有的程序都成立嗎?試舉例說(shuō)明。 在系統(tǒng)輸人模塊收到作業(yè)輸人請(qǐng)求后,輸人管理模塊中的讀過(guò)程負(fù)責(zé)將信息從輸人裝置讀人緩沖區(qū)。 ? 答:操作系統(tǒng)的職能是管理和控制計(jì)算機(jī)系統(tǒng)中的所有硬、軟件資源,合理地組織計(jì)算機(jī)工作流程,并為用戶提供一個(gè)良好的工作環(huán)境和友好的接口。當(dāng)緩沖區(qū)滿時(shí),由寫(xiě)過(guò)程將信息從緩沖區(qū)寫(xiě)到外存輸人井中。答:并非對(duì)所有的程序均成立。?試舉一臨界區(qū)的例子。while((p1=fork())==1)。 if(p3==0) { sprintf(buf,”child process P3is sending message!\n”)。 (2)如果筷子已在他人手上,則該哲學(xué)家必須等到他人吃完之后才能拿到筷子。 V(c[I])。(3)對(duì)用戶來(lái)說(shuō),多線程可減少用戶的等待時(shí)間,提高系統(tǒng)的響應(yīng)速度。其主要任務(wù)是按照給定的原則和策略,將處于外存交換區(qū)中的就緒狀態(tài)或等待狀態(tài)或內(nèi)存等待狀態(tài)的進(jìn)程交換到外存交換區(qū)。因此,在分時(shí)系統(tǒng)中,僅僅用周轉(zhuǎn)時(shí)間或帶權(quán)周轉(zhuǎn)時(shí)間來(lái)衡量調(diào)度性能是不夠的。?其特點(diǎn)是什么? 答:由進(jìn)程中的目標(biāo)代碼、數(shù)據(jù)等的虛擬地址組成的虛擬空間稱為虛擬存儲(chǔ)器。(3)最佳適應(yīng)法找到的空閑區(qū)是最佳的,但是會(huì)造成內(nèi)存碎片較多,影響了內(nèi)存利用率,而最壞適應(yīng)法的內(nèi)存碎片最少,但是對(duì)內(nèi)存的請(qǐng)求較多的進(jìn)程有可能分配失敗。(3) 先進(jìn)先出法FIFO(first in first out)。 (2) 同動(dòng)態(tài)頁(yè)式管理一樣,段式管理也提供了內(nèi)外存統(tǒng)一管理的虛存實(shí)現(xiàn)。防止抖動(dòng)發(fā)生的另一個(gè)方法是設(shè)置較大的內(nèi)存工作區(qū)。即空閑文件目錄、空閑塊鏈和位示圖。 第3層基本文件系統(tǒng)層根據(jù)參數(shù)fd找到文件的說(shuō)明信息。DMA方式是在外圍設(shè)備和內(nèi)存之間開(kāi)辟直接的數(shù)據(jù)交換通路進(jìn)行數(shù)據(jù)傳送。答:陷阱指處理機(jī)和內(nèi)存內(nèi)部產(chǎn)生的中斷,它包括程序運(yùn)算引起的各種錯(cuò)誤,如地址非法、校驗(yàn)錯(cuò)、頁(yè)面失效。CPU收到中斷請(qǐng)求后轉(zhuǎn)到相應(yīng)的事件處理程序稱為中斷響應(yīng)。它的優(yōu)點(diǎn)是大大提高了CPU的利用率且能支持多道程序和設(shè)備的并行操作。 答:(簡(jiǎn)述) 第l層用戶接口層,把系統(tǒng)調(diào)用轉(zhuǎn)化成內(nèi)部調(diào)用格式。 答:文件存儲(chǔ)設(shè)備的管理實(shí)質(zhì)上是一個(gè)空閑塊的組織和管理問(wèn)題。抖動(dòng)是指當(dāng)給進(jìn)程分配的內(nèi)存小于所要求的工作區(qū)時(shí),由于內(nèi)存外存之間交換頻繁,訪問(wèn)外存的時(shí)間和輸入輸出處理時(shí)間大大增加,造成CPU因等待數(shù)據(jù)而空轉(zhuǎn),使得整個(gè)系統(tǒng)性能大大下降。 段式管理和頁(yè)式管理的主要區(qū)別有: (1) 頁(yè)式管理中源程序進(jìn)行編譯鏈接時(shí)是將主程序、子程序、數(shù)據(jù)區(qū)等按照線性空間的一維地址順序排列起來(lái)。(2) 輪轉(zhuǎn)法RP(round robin)。優(yōu)缺點(diǎn)比較:(1)從搜索速度上看最先適應(yīng)法最佳,最佳適應(yīng)法和最壞適應(yīng)法都要求把不同大小的空閑區(qū)按大小進(jìn)行排隊(duì)。(4)實(shí)現(xiàn)內(nèi)存的分配和回收。但對(duì)于分時(shí)系統(tǒng)來(lái)說(shuō),平均響應(yīng)時(shí)間又被用來(lái)衡量調(diào)度策略的優(yōu)劣。一般來(lái)說(shuō),處理機(jī)調(diào)度可分為4級(jí):(1)作業(yè)調(diào)度:又稱宏觀調(diào)度,或高級(jí)調(diào)度。(2)以進(jìn)程為單位進(jìn)行處理機(jī)切換和調(diào)度時(shí),由于涉及到資源轉(zhuǎn)移以及現(xiàn)場(chǎng)保護(hù)等問(wèn)題,將導(dǎo)致處理機(jī)切換時(shí)間變長(zhǎng),資源利用率降低。 P(c[ (I+1) mod 5 ])。哲學(xué)家們?cè)诙亲羽囸I時(shí)才試圖分兩次從兩邊拾起筷子就餐。exit(0)。char buf[50],s[5]。像Unix這樣的分時(shí)系統(tǒng)中,則沒(méi)有作業(yè)概念。 我們說(shuō)程序的并發(fā)執(zhí)行將導(dǎo)致最終結(jié)果失去封閉性。操作系統(tǒng)中的輸人程序包含兩個(gè)獨(dú)立的過(guò)程,一個(gè)過(guò)程負(fù)責(zé)從外部設(shè)備把信息讀入緩沖區(qū),另一個(gè)過(guò)程是寫(xiě)過(guò)程,負(fù)責(zé)把緩沖區(qū)中的信息送人到外存輸入井中。操作系統(tǒng)的基本功能包括:處理機(jī)管理、存儲(chǔ)管理、設(shè)備管理、信息管理(文件系統(tǒng)管理)和用戶接口等。讀過(guò)程和寫(xiě)過(guò)程反復(fù)循環(huán),直到一個(gè)作業(yè)輸入完畢。例如:begin local xx :=10print(x)end上述程序中x是內(nèi)部變量,不可能被外部程序訪問(wèn),因此這段程序的運(yùn)行不會(huì)受外部環(huán)境影響。 答:臨界區(qū)是指不允許多個(gè)并發(fā)進(jìn)程交叉執(zhí)行的一段程序。if(p1==0){ Lock(fd[1],1,0)。 printf(“child process P3!\n”)。 (3)任一哲學(xué)家在自己未拿到兩支筷子吃飯之前,決不放下自己手中的筷子。 V(c[ (I+1) mod 5 ])。例如,當(dāng)一個(gè)進(jìn)程需要對(duì)兩個(gè)不同的服務(wù)進(jìn)行遠(yuǎn)程過(guò)程調(diào)用時(shí),對(duì)于無(wú)線進(jìn)程系統(tǒng)的操作系統(tǒng)來(lái)說(shuō)需要順序等待兩個(gè)不同的調(diào)用返回結(jié)果后才能繼續(xù)執(zhí)行,且在等待中容易發(fā)生進(jìn)程調(diào)度。交換調(diào)度主要涉及到內(nèi)存管理與擴(kuò)充。 對(duì)于實(shí)時(shí)系統(tǒng)來(lái)說(shuō),衡量調(diào)度算法優(yōu)劣的主要標(biāo)志則是滿足用戶要求的時(shí)限時(shí)間。虛擬存儲(chǔ)器不考慮物理存儲(chǔ)器的大小和信息存放的實(shí)際位置,只規(guī)定每個(gè)進(jìn)程中相互關(guān)聯(lián)信息的相對(duì)位置??傊?
點(diǎn)擊復(fù)制文檔內(nèi)容
職業(yè)教育相關(guān)推薦
文庫(kù)吧 www.dybbs8.com
備案圖鄂ICP備17016276號(hào)-1